RULE §460.8Grant Objectives

It is the objective of the Fund for Veterans' Assistance to provide reimbursement grants to meet the needs of veterans and their families. Such needs include, but are not limited to, the following:

  (1) limited emergency assistance for veterans and their families;

  (2) transportation services;

  (3) family and/or individual counseling for Post-Traumatic Stress Disorder (PTSD) and Traumatic Brain Injury (TBI);

  (4) employment, training, education, and job placement assistance;

  (5) housing assistance for homeless veterans;

  (6) family and child services;

  (7) Pro bono legal services, excluding criminal defense;

  (8) professional services networks;

  (9) veteran mental health treatment;

  (10) participation in Veteran Treatment Court programs; and

  (11) home modification projects.


Source Note: The provisions of this §460.8 adopted to be effective June 8, 2011, 36 TexReg 3508; amended to be effective December 12, 2011, 36 TexReg 8389; amended to be effective June 3, 2021, 46 TexReg 3419
